Offline Imaging Mode: No Internet, No Problem

We are excited to introduce the latest feature in Archy: Offline Imaging Mode.

This addresses one of the common apprehensions we hear from practices considering switching from on-premise servers to the cloud - providing quality care for patients in the rare event that the internet goes down.

We typically suggest having a backup mobile hotspot or satellite internet provider for redundancy if you have issues with occasional internet downtime. But in most areas with good cellular connectivity, using a cell phone as a hotspot is enough to keep your practice running with Archy, as it’s designed to work well even at slower internet speeds. Still, we wanted to provide additional failsafe capabilities, so practices feel comfortable migrating to the cloud. With Offline Imaging Mode, even if your practice loses internet, you can continue taking patient X-rays without any internet. The images are securely saved on your computers and uploaded into Archy’s cloud once connectivity is restored.
